Factors Determining the Price of Industrial Vacuum Cleaners

An industrial vacuum cleaner is an ultra-environmentally friendly device used in industrial production processes to collect waste materials and filter dust, thereby purifying the air. It can effectively clean up particulate pollutants—such as metals, non-metals, dust, powders, oils, and water—as well as liquid contaminants. Moreover, it can also absorb toxic and harmful gases, significantly improving the working environment, reducing the incidence of occupational diseases, and helping companies cut unnecessary expenses. This not only saves costs more effectively but also continuously boosts work efficiency, bringing greater economic benefits to the company. In the chemical industry, it can even recover valuable catalysts and other substances for reuse, which greatly reduces operating costs and generates substantial profits for the company.
Today, industrial vacuum cleaners have become widely used cleaning equipment across various industries. The industrial vacuum cleaners we commonly see can be categorized according to their application methods, including explosion-proof industrial vacuum cleaners, pneumatic vacuum cleaners, industrial-use vacuum cleaners, three-phase industrial vacuum cleaners, single-phase industrial vacuum cleaners, and many others. The core components of an industrial vacuum cleaner include the motor, high-speed electric motor, fan impeller, and waste bin. The vacuum cleaner’s ability to suck up dust relies on the high-speed electric motor driving the fan impeller to extract air from the waste bin, creating negative pressure that draws dust and debris away. The power of industrial vacuum cleaners ranges from tens to thousands of watts, and even higher in some cases. Furthermore, different brands use different types of electric motors—for instance, brushless motors and brushed motors—which are suited for different kinds of production processes. This difference is a key factor determining the price of industrial vacuum cleaners.

The nozzles of an industrial vacuum cleaner: There are many different types of nozzles available for industrial vacuum cleaners. To effectively vacuum different kinds of dust, waste, and debris, you need to match them with the appropriate nozzle. The goal is always to enhance the vacuum cleaner’s suction power. For example, the small round-brush nozzle can rotate 360 degrees, making it ideal for cleaning all kinds of furniture and delicate fabrics. The flat nozzle gets its name from its flat shape, allowing it to easily clean walls, corners, and narrow spaces. The dust-sweeping brush, made from bristles or other fibrous materials, is perfect for cleaning window curtains and walls.
